There are several different styles of conservatory to choose from to suit your home:

  • Victorian - The timeless conservatory choice with a rounded front wall and a ridged roof.
  • Edwardian - Another timeless model which is similar to the Victorian, but having a flat front to generate more space.
  • P-Shaped - For the maximum amount of space the P-shape style is a blend of lean-to and Victorian.
  • Gable - Also often called the Georgian conservatory, the gable has a triangular front which allows sunlight to fill the space.
  • Lean-to - A basic conservatory style which works brilliantly on many house styles, especially modern homes.
  • Lantern - Also known as an orangery, the lantern looks superb on larger homes where the glazed central roof structure forms a focal point.

When you've chosen the ideal design of conservatory, this is the time to think about the extras that also need to be installed during the construction phase. It is easier and cheaper during the construction stage to have power sockets, heating and lighting installed rather than do this after construction is completed. Subject to the size of your conservatory it is advisable to look at what shading, blinds and curtains you'll need, since they may have to be tailor-made to suit.

The superior quality materials that modern conservatories are made from will keep your space at the right temperature no matter what the weather conditions. The thermal efficient glazing and high-performance frames will help to regulate the internal temperatures through in both summer and winter. The roof of your conservatory can easily be made to match the roof of your home. By the matching of a solid roof, the internal ceiling can also be effortlessly matched to your home's interior to form a natural extension of your living space. This kind of conservatory structure facilitates more options for use as additional living space, and it could even be converted into an extra bedroom.

Conservatory Near Stewarton Scotland

If you don't want to have a glass or solid roof you can plump for a panelled roof. Combining glazed and solid panels gives you a greater level of privacy while still allowing your conservatory to be flooded with sunlight.

Half-walled or fully glazed sides are no longer the only alternatives for your conservatory. Becoming more popular in Stewarton are a style of conservatory known as an orangery. Built from a stone or brick framework that can complement your property, an orangery provides a more sturdy and durable room that still allows an abundance of light into your home. The design of an orangery generally gives you a considerably taller structure with a lantern roof and semi-plastered walls.

A recognised qualification or membership of a professional trade association such as the British Standards Institute (BSI), the Fair Trades Association or the Glass and Glazing Federation (GFF) will put your mind at rest that your selected Stewarton conservatory installer has got the experience, qualifications and necessary insurance to finish your installation to a professional standard.

Membership by your selected Stewarton installer to the Double Glazing and Conservatory Ombudsman Scheme (DGCOS) offers consumers protection if any issues arise during or after the build. The FMB (Federation of Master Builders) is also a recommended association that your conservatory installation company should be a member of. The Victorian conservatory has been around since the reign of Queen Victoria. It is characteristic in its design by having an almost octagonal shape, with around seven splays. The term splay is pretty much outdated nowadays and has been replaced by the more common wording of bay or facet. Another characteristic of this design is the pitched roof, which typically has very ornate mouldings running along its apex. The roof itself can often be very extravagant, and many are found to be domed in design.

There were many well-known conservatories built during the Victorian era. Many of these were built in botanical gardens, as another key characteristic of conservatories is their ability to utilise the maximum amount of light available on any given day. Probably the most famous of these is the conservatory built at Kew Gardens in 1859. This conservatory is the oldest surviving glasshouse in existence today. Other famous examples of the Victorian conservatory can be found in the Botanic Garden, Washington DC USA, the Pearson Conservatory, Port Elizabeth, South Africa, the Adelaide Botanic Garden, Australia and the University of Copenhagen Botanical Garden, Denmark.
